Embracing the Cowboy Decorating Spirit in a Small Space
When we think of cowboy decorating, we often imagine spacious ranch homes, adorned with rustic furnishings and vast landscape paintings. But the essence of Western decor isn't bound by size or square footage—it's a feeling, a nostalgia for the untamed wilderness and the simplicity of frontier life. In a small space or apartment, the key is to curate your Western decor carefully, focusing on quality over quantity, and selecting pieces that are not only beautiful but also practical.
Look for apartment wall art that captures the spirit of the West—think of scenes bathed in canyon light, or the silhouette of a lone cowboy against a twilight sky. Multifunctional decor, such as a vintage lantern that doubles as a bookend or a rustic horseshoe rack for hanging hats and jackets, can help maximize space while adding a touch of cowboy authenticity.
How to Style It
When incorporating cowboy decorating elements into a small space, balance is key. You want your home to evoke the Western spirit without feeling like a museum exhibit. Start with neutral colors inspired by the natural Western landscape—earthy browns, sunset oranges, and sage greens. These create a warm, inviting canvas for your Western decor.
Hang your chosen apartment wall art as a focal point, perhaps over a sofa or in the dining area. Then, strategically place your multifunctional decor and smaller accessories to create visual interest and maintain a sense of spaciousness. Resist the temptation to overfill your space. Remember, in the grand Western landscapes, less is often more.
